Mauro Casse wrote: > Storage Devices: Two SATA SAMSUNG SP1213C How big? How are they partitioned?
> GRUB loading, please wait... This sometimes happens if grub needs to load a peice of itself from a part of the disk that is not near the front and the bios doesn't like that. Try making a spall /boot partition as the first partition on the disk. > and stays there; > > and LILO says, > LI 99 99 99 99 99 99 ... This is an unknown bios error code so could be the same as the above. -- see shy jo
